Sh'af Bayhan (Arabic: شعف بيحان) is: a mountain in Saudi Arabia.

The mountain is located in Sarawat Ranges, 'Asir Region at 18°38′45″N 42°13′43″. The mountain peak is 2,788 m above sea level.
